WebMar 6, 2024 · Gases in the corona burn at about one million K (one million°C, 1.8 million°F), and move about 145 kilometers (90 miles) per second. Some of the particles reach an escape velocity of 400 kilometers per second (249 miles per second). They escape the sun’s gravitational pull and become the solar wind. Monsignor McMurtrie named the parish for St. Theresa of Lisieux. … WebAnswer (1 of 7): Indeed! Overall it loses mass, but not by much. There are two primary ways that the Sun loses mass: the Solar Wind and nuclear fusion. The Solar Wind is a result of the Sun’s magnetic field flinging charged particles (electrons, protons, etc.) into space. Some of these particles...
